For the reviewer: the Orchardline circuit breaker guards calls to the upstream Ferrow pricing API. Thresholds (50% error rate over 30s, half-open probe every 10s) are stored in the Lockmere vault, which sealed itself during last night's node replacement. Until unsealed, breaker config falls back to defaults, which are too aggressive for Ferrow's latency profile.

Unsealing requires the standby recovery passphrase, rotated after the last audit. For this review, the current passphrase appears immediately below.

recovery phrase for fahog-yahif: wenael-fraox

Have the release manager replay the captured refresh sequence from the Ashfield staging cluster and verify all tokens carry the new signing epoch. If any token validates against the retired key, halt the ceremony and page the Vaultline team. Once verification passes, record the outcome and store the recovery passphrase printed below in the sealed envelope.

strongbox words: druvan-lamys-eliius-jorax-istox-soreth-ulays-gilix-ralix-oliiel-norwyn-casvan-praius

**Ticket #4417 — Snapshot tests flaking on Dovetail UI kit**

Hey, welcome aboard! Quick one to get you started. The snapshot suite for our card components fails intermittently — looks like animation frames get captured mid-transition. We probably need to disable motion in the test harness before capture, like we did for the modal suite. Should be a contained fix; ping Tomas if the harness config confuses you. Repro reliably on the run identified by the token below.

session token of kahog-bahif = htk9_f63daec35

- [ ] Weekly cash-box run (Dispatch desk): Collect the sealed cash boxes from the Orchard Lane counter by 08:30 Friday, verify seal numbers against the Bramwell run sheet, and load them into the secured compartment only. Two staff must witness the count of boxes before departure; note any discrepancy on the sheet. The courier hand-over instruction for this run appears immediately below.

drop instructions, hahip-badug: the quenox ralath courier leaves the kaseth fraiel rusiel tameth belys istdor ralion giliel ledger at gate 7830 under passcode 165413